WebThe superior ganglion innervates viscera of the head; the middle and stellate ganglia innervate viscera of the neck, thorax (i.e., the bronchi and heart), and upper limb. WebThe cervical portion of the sympathetic trunk consists of three ganglia, distinguished, according to their positions, as the superior, middle, and inferior ganglia, connected by intervening cords. Anatomy: The cervical sympathetic trunk contains three interconnected ganglia: the superior, middle, and inferior cervical ganglia. Autonomic ganglia can be classified as either sympathetic ganglia and parasympathetic ganglia.
